Khambhat railway station is a railway station on the Western Railway network in the state of Gujarat, India.[2][3] DEMU trains start from Khambhat railway station. Khambhat railway station is well connected by rail to Anand Junction.[4]
Six trains pass Khambhat station most days of the week.[2]
